About André Thomazini

André Thomazini is a scholar working on Ecology, Atmospheric Science, Soil Science, Plant Science and Environmental Engineering, having authored 36 papers that have together received 452 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Polar Research and Ecology (18 papers), Climate change and permafrost (13 papers), Cryospheric studies and observations (12 papers), Soil Management and Crop Yield (9 papers),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(8 papers), Growth and nutrition in plants (6 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(5 papers) and Soil Geostatistics and Mapping (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Soil Science (145 citations), Atmospheric Science (140 citations), Ecology (197 citations), Horticulture (5 citations) and Forestry (20 citations). André Thomazini has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Carlos Ernesto Gonçalves Reynaud Schaefer, Eduardo de Sá Mendonça, Mário Luís Garbin, Irene Maria Cardoso, Márcio Rocha Francelino, Antônio Batista Pereira, Kurt A. Spokas, Elpídio Inácio Fernandes Filho, Kathleen E. Hall and James A. Ippolito. Their work appears in journals such as Anais da Academia Brasileira de Ciências, The Science of The Total Environment, CATENA, Geoderma Regional and Revista Brasileira de Ciência do Solo.
